Obituary of Charmaine Watson
Watson, Charmaine (nee Moscato)Charmaine passed away surrounded by the comfort and love of her family, on Monday, June 10, 2019 at the Greater Niagara General Hospital, the age of 72. She leaves behind her mother Magdalene Moscato, her daughter Liz (Mike) Watson and grandchildren, Jaime (Laura) Watson and Jessica Watson. Dear sister of Charlene (John) Carter and Chuck (Judy) Moscato. She will be greatly missed by many nieces and nephews, especially by her dog Tanner. Charmaine was predeceased by her father, Charles Moscato, sister Cheryl Aboya, and by her husband Ken Watson. Charmaine worked at the Skylon Tower for over 40 years and leaves behind many friends that she truly loved and cherished. She will be fondly remembered for her dedication and commitment to her volunteer efforts which included preparing dinners for the United Way and Tender Wishes. A special thank you to my mom's very close friends, Christine, Barb and Amy, for all your help through this difficult time. In accordance with Charmaine's wishes, cremation has taken place. Family and friends are invited to a Celebration of Charmaine's Life, on Sunday, July 07, 2019 form 1-4pm, at the Knights of Columbus Hall (Lower Floor), 6101 North Street, Niagara Falls. As an expression of sympathy, memorial donations given to Tender Wishes Foundation or St. Jude Children's Research Hospital would be appreciated by Charmaine's family. Mom loved spending time in the casino. It's safe to say Heaven's hit the jackpot this time.
